jBridge is a specialized utility software designed to "bridge" VST audio plugins between different architectures (32-bit and 64-bit). While version 1.25 is an older iteration from a development cycle that began over a decade ago, the tool remains a staple for music producers who need to use legacy plugins in modern environments. Purpose and Core Functionality

The primary goal of jBridge is to allow cross-platform compatibility for VST plugins (up to the 2.4 specification):

32-bit to 64-bit Bridging: Allows older 32-bit plugins to run in modern 64-bit Digital Audio Workstations (DAWs) like Ableton Live, Studio One, or Cubase.

64-bit to 32-bit Bridging: Enables 64-bit plugins to work within 32-bit hosts.

Memory Management: By running plugins in a separate process, jBridge helps overcome the 4GB RAM limit of 32-bit processes, reducing the likelihood of host crashes due to memory exhaustion. Key Features of the jBridge Tool

The software operates by creating "wrapper" files that act as intermediaries between the plugin and the DAW.

jBridger Utility: A standalone tool included with the installation that scans your plugin folders and generates the necessary bridged files.

GUI Integration: From version 1.1 onwards, bridged plugins can have their graphical user interfaces (GUIs) integrated directly into the host DAW.

Stability Options: It includes various performance settings, such as "Performance Mode" or "Sluggish GUI hack," to address compatibility issues with specific plugins. Jbridge Tool V1.25 Download

Administrator Mode: For proper functionality on Windows, it is often required to run both the jBridger utility and the host DAW with administrator privileges. Version History and Availability

The official source for downloading and learning about jBridge is the developer's website at jstuff.wordpress.com. What is jBridge?

jBridge is a Windows application (for XP and above) designed to bridge VST plugins. Its primary purpose is to allow compatibility between different architectures in your Digital Audio Workstation (DAW): Run 32-bit plugins in 64-bit host applications. Run 64-bit plugins in 32-bit host applications.

Bridge 32-bit to 32-bit, which helps overcome memory limitations of a single 32-bit process by using inter-process communication. How to Download and Install

Visit the Official Site: Go to the jBridge (for Windows) page to ensure you are getting the authentic version.

Try the Demo: A demonstration version is available for testing compatibility with your specific plugins and DAW before purchasing.

Update: If you already own the software and need the latest version, use the latest jBridge update link provided on the main page.

Setup: After installation, the tool typically creates "bridged" versions of your VST files (often with a .64.dll or similar suffix) which you then load into your DAW. Troubleshooting Common Issues

"Won't Work" Messages: If you encounter errors, ensure you are using the most current version.

Logs: You can check the "show log of yellow messages" in the help menu to see specific technical errors if a plugin fails to load.

Permissions: Running both your DAW and the jBridge files as an Administrator can often resolve bridging failures. jBridge ( for Windows ) - J's stuff - WordPress.com

jBridge v1.25 is a specialized bridging application designed to allow 64-bit VST hosts to run 32-bit plugins (and vice versa) on Windows systems. While newer DAWs often have built-in bridging or have dropped 32-bit support entirely, jBridge remains a legendary "utility belt" item for music producers clinging to vintage or irreplaceable legacy software. Core Functionality & Performance The primary appeal of jBridge is its stability and memory management

. Unlike some internal DAW bridges that can crash the entire project if a single plugin fails, jBridge runs each plugin in a separate process. Memory Access:

It effectively bypasses the 4GB RAM limit of 32-bit systems by allowing 32-bit plugins to run in their own memory space within a 64-bit environment. Inter-Process Communication:

Version 1.25 refined the communication between the host and the plugin, reducing the CPU overhead which was a common complaint in earlier iterations. The User Experience (The "Bridging" Process)

The tool isn't a "plug and play" interface; it requires a bit of manual setup: You run the jBridger.exe Conversion:

You point it to your 32-bit plugin folder and a destination folder for the "bridged" files. Operation: It creates small files that your DAW reads as native 64-bit plugins. Legacy Lifesaver:

It is the most reliable way to run "abandonware" plugins like the original (32-bit versions) or old modules that never got 64-bit updates. Customization:

It offers a "Settings" menu for each bridged plugin, allowing you to toggle options like "dirty close," "prevent main window focus," and "force GUI refresh" to fix specific glitching. Performance:

It is remarkably lightweight on the CPU once the initial bridging is complete. Interface:

The UI is purely functional and looks like Windows XP-era software. It is not intuitive for beginners. Setup Friction:

Having to re-bridge plugins every time you add a new one to your library can be tedious. Niche Relevance:

The Evolution and Utility of jBridge in Modern Music Production

In the rapidly evolving landscape of digital music production, compatibility remains a persistent challenge for producers. As Digital Audio Workstations (DAWs) transitioned from 32-bit to 64-bit architectures, many cherished legacy plugins were left behind. jBridge, a specialized bridging application developed by João Fernandes, emerged as a critical solution to this "bit-gap," allowing musicians to maintain their creative workflow across different system architectures. Bridging the Architectural Divide

The primary function of jBridge is to allow 32-bit VST plugins to run within 64-bit hosts (and vice versa). Modern DAWs like Ableton Live 10+ and Cubase often drop native support for 32-bit plugins to ensure system stability and performance. jBridge overcomes this limitation by using inter-process communication mechanisms, effectively wrapping each plugin in its own process so the DAW recognizes it as compatible. Key Features and Operational Benefits

While newer versions (such as v1.75+) are now common, the foundational technology in versions like v1.25 introduced several hallmark features:

Memory Management: By running plugins as separate processes, jBridge helps users overcome the roughly 4GB RAM limitation inherent to 32-bit processes, allowing for more intensive sample libraries.

CPU Optimization: The tool is designed to minimize CPU overhead while maintaining a smooth audio process, ensuring that the bridging doesn't significantly impact project performance.

GUI Integration: Starting from version 1.1, bridged plugins could have their graphical user interfaces integrated directly into the host DAW, providing a seamless visual experience.

Versatile Compatibility: It supports VST plugins up to the 2.4 specification and is used across a wide array of hosts, including Studio One, Pro Tools, and Gig Performer. Practical Implementation

Using the tool generally involves the jBridger utility, which scans an existing VST folder and creates "bridged" files in a new destination folder. This keeps the original plugins intact while providing the host with the necessary 64-bit (or 32-bit) pointers. Users often recommend running both the bridge and the host in administrator mode on Windows to prevent permission-related errors. Conclusion

While developers often recommend finding native 64-bit equivalents for better stability, jBridge remains an essential tool for those who rely on specific, older software that lacks modern updates.
